The Relationship of Love and Creation in Meybodi's Kashf al-Asrar and Oddat al-Abrar

Abstract:
Philosophy of the creation of man and the world is one of the fundamental problems that mankind has always tried to discover and understand it. The mystics, citing Quranic verses that refer to Love, believe there is only God's love that causes the man being created; and other creatures and whatever is in the heavens and the earth are created for human beings. In various literatures of Mysticism and Sufism, the attention is repeatedly paid to the love of God to man and love of man to God. This elegant point is also included in the unparalleled books Kashf al-Asrar and Oddat al-Abrar of Meybodi; and with investigation in its spiritual commentary of Quran verses, it is determined that Meybodi, like many mystics, believed that the God's love for man is the source of creation. In this research, we try to survey the Meybodis viewpoint about the Love and its relation to the philosophy of the creation of man through an analytical approach.
